论文部分内容阅读
普通高中学业水平考试是为了进一步加快普通高中教育质量监测体系建设,推动普通高中课程改革工作的有效实施和教育教学质量的全面提升而制订组织的一项考试,但是湖南省现行的普通高中学业水平考试却依旧是最原始的考试方式,完全由人力来完成,这种方式消耗了相当大的人力和时间,效率较为低下。近些年随着学生规模的逐步增大,湖南省目前所采用的这一方式正暴露出越来越多的问题。因此,为了改变湖南省普通高中学业水平考试效率较低这一现状,研发适合湖南省自身实际需求的考试管理系统,提高相关考务工作的效率,成为了当前的迫切需要。本文从湖南省普通高中学业水平考试管理工作的实际情况着手,提出了通过网络平台来进行考试工作管理的方式。这一系统能够实时、全面、准确地提供考试方面的相关信息,为学校开展普通高中学业水平考试相关工作带来便捷。本文描述了普通高中学业水平考试管理系统的需求、设计、实现过程。首先,我们通过对广大师生进行需求调研,然后结合对相关考务部门的调查与分析,得到了系统的基本需求。在功能性需求分析中,我们得知系统共有三类用户(考务人员、考生、系统管理员),然后我们又对系统的各大功能模块进行了需求分析,得出系统共有考前准备、考场管理、辅助功能、考生上机四大模块。同时系统也对非功能性方面提出了要求,如响应速度方面和平均故障率方面。然后对这几大功能模块进行了架构设计和功能设计,并给出了系统所涉及的核心类图、时序图以及活动图等。数据库设计阶段,首先给出了系统的数据库模型图,进而对各个数据表的详细信息进行了说明。最后对系统较为重要的模块(考生上机模块、考前准备模块以及考场管理模块)的实现详情进行了描述。经过一段时间的运行及测试,系统基本能够满足湖南省普通高中学业水平考试工作的实际需要。然而,在实际运行的过程中,我们发现本系统还存在一些有待发展的地方。例如,本系统的界面相对比较简单,下一步还需要加强对其进行美化。而且在安全性上,系统考虑的还不够周全,主要表现在两方面:系统整体安全和数据库系统安全。这也是我们下一步工作的重点。